About Rudolf A. Kristof
Rudolf A. Kristof is a scholar working on Neurology,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ism and Genetics, having authored 40 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pituitary Gland Disorders and Treatments (14 papers), Meningioma and schwannoma management (8 papers), Growth Hormone and Insulin-like Growth Factors (6 papers), Spinal Fractures and Fixation Techniques (6 papers),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(5 papers),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(5 papers), Neurofibromatosis and Schwannoma Cases (5 papers) and Cerebrospinal fluid and hydrocephalus (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(507 citations), Neurology (278 citations) and Genetics (144 citations). Rudolf A. Kristof has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Sweden and United States. Frequent co-authors include Dietrich Klingmüller, J. Schramm, Birgit Stoffel‐Wagner, Georg Neuloh, Dirk Van Roost, Johannes Schramm, W. Springer, Horst Urbach, Helmut K. Wolf and Jochen Grimm. Their work appears in journals such as Scientific Reports, Journal of neurosurgery and Journal of Neurology Neurosurgery & Psychiatry.
